The Vice President, National Accounts role is responsible for the relationship with, and the formulation and execution of the overall customer strategy. The primary objective is to drive revenue and margin growth within the Strategic Accounts segment. This role is also responsible for making the business case internally regarding deal structure and financials.

Building and developing relationships with executive level decision makers is necessary to drive meaningful business opportunities while expanding our partnerships. Deep knowledge of customer needs is required to create solution driven approaches to our sales process. Given the complexity and breadth of services our customers offer in the market, knowledge of and collaboration with our enterprise business partners and supporting functional areas is needed to drive solutions to the marketplace.

Key Responsibilities

Leadership:

  • Bring dynamic leadership to customers through matrix selling, and determine resources required to execute plans and prioritize activities and opportunities.

  • Influence and gain acceptance of others to one's ideas through effective communication, relevant and insightful analysis, and creative thinking. Recognized as an executive, and a thought partner and business expert, with a highly sophisticated understanding of customer needs and competitors' offerings.

  • Develop new and innovative approaches to the sales process, including negotiation of sales and service terms. Sets overall account management strategy.

  • Promote and enable change using innovation and the Digital Mindset to solve problems and streamline the sales process.

Customer Management:

  • Lead RFP/RFI processes, working with Sales Support, Marketing, Finance, Operations, Legal teams. Lead development of pricing construct with Pricing Team.

  • Lead teams for presentations to favorably differentiate McKesson from competitors.

  • Establish, track, and measure performance goals, contract compliance and resource requirements for all assigned Strategic Accounts.

  • Provide consultative support, including customer & McKesson root cause and gap analyses.

Strategic Planning:

  • Create, develop, and implement offerings for new strategic initiatives.

  • Manage contract life cycle and long-term pipeline.

  • Seek strategic relationships and customer commitments to expand McKesson's footprint and create value.

Strategic Partnership & Market Leadership:

  • In partnership with CSI, Strategy and Marketing, provide thought leadership to develop new products, services, and programs through the voice of the customer.

  • Drive visibility and understanding of McKesson and Strategic Accounts' brand and value proposition in the marketplace.

  • Maintain thorough knowledge of company's products, competition, and broader market dynamics.

Minimum Requirement:

Degree or equivalent and typically requires 10+ years of relevant experience. Less years required if has relevant Masters or Doctorate qualifications.

Critical Skills

  • Typically requires 10+ years of related work experience in retail pharmacy and/or healthcare.
  • 10+ years of hands-on experience strategically selling large, complex distribution and value-added service deals with customers and/or varied experiences to include business development, finance, marketing, and consulting, with demonstrated top line growth and exceptional financial results. Proven experience with various health care technology systems and solutions.

  • Must have established long-term relationships with executive leadership of national retail chains, drug manufacturers, or pharmacies.

  • Strategic Thinking: evaluating industry/marketing trends, developing long-term implications and recommending pragmatic strategies for go to market plans.

  • Marketing Strategy: experience developing and implementing marketing strategies that drive customer growth and retention within a technology-based business.

  • Demonstrated experience with large, complex and multifaceted contract negotiations.

  • Demonstrated leadership and the ability to take initiative.Someone who takes risk to implement new ideas and creates a culture of collaboration and teamwork that fosters open communication and organizational flexibility.

  • Must be able to travel, anticipated up to 50%.

Additional Skills

  • RPh or PharmD is preferred.

  • Excels at working in a spontaneous and challenging environment.

  • Strong interpersonal skills, able to collaborate and work effectively in a cross-functional environment.

  • Communications skills: ability to develop rapport and credibility across the organization, promote ideas and proposals persuasively and with executive presence.

  • Navigate Matrix Organization: ability to navigate complex organization with shifting priorities.

  • Healthcare Knowledge: knowledge of stakeholders, trends, economic drivers and policy across healthcare.
